The mission of the American Business Women’s Association is to bring together businesswomen of diverse occupations and to provide opportunities for them to help themselves and others grow personally and professionally through leadership, education, networking support, and national recognition.

Meet Our Presenters:

Laura Morlando

Laura Morlando The Stress Commando combats the stress in your day one solution at a time. Laura is a speaker, coach and clean beauty expert. Her greatest joy is transforming her clients from being stuck and stressed to productive and confident. Laura has over 26 years of corporate and entrepreneurial expertise helping clients in over 6 international markets.

Laura is serving her 2nd term on the American Business Women’s Foundation as Secretary/Treasurer. She has been a member of The American Business Women’s Association for 16 years and is a past District II Vice President and Trustee for the Stephen Bufton Memorial Educational Fund. Laura graduated from ABWA’s Park University, Women Leaders In The 21st Century October 2014 and has completed six other APEX Suite of Courses. Laura also completed the ABWA Stanford University, Scaling Up course October 2014. Laura was chosen to represent ABWA at the 2013 Marine Boot Camp / Educators Workshop in San Diego. Laura is featured on the cover of the New York Times Best-Selling Author John Maxwell’s book, Everyone Communicates. Few Connect. She also serves as a volunteer and volunteer speaker for The American Heart Association.

 


Lillian Kennedy

Lillian Kennedy is a retired educator that guided over 7,500 students’ personal and academic growth for 32 years in Minnesota and Texas. She was appointed to various leadership positions throughout her career. Lillian is most proud of her trusted 14 year tenure as District Treasurer of Student Council because it was an annual peer appointed position. Lillian holds both a Bachelor of Science in Business Education from Wiley College and a Masters Degree in School Counseling from Amberton University. Lillian currently serves on various organizations including American Business Women’s Association, ABWA, Alpha Kappa Alpha Sorority, Inc., Board Member of Dallas County Appraisal District, Oak Cliff Women's Club, Mentor for Kids Hope USA Mentoring Program, Volunteer for Dallas Independent School District Schools (J. W. Carpenter Elementary School, David W. Carter High School). Lillian is the Vice President of Membership for the ABWA’s Outlook Positive Express Network, OPEN. She is focused on expanding her network to learn from and to connect with other professionals. Lillian believes it is important to “meet people where they are” so as to make a difference in this society.
